What Accessories Work With My Tonneau Cover

February 21, 2020

There are thousands of aftermarket truck accessories available for every make and model of pickup truck. While a truck bed cover, also known as a tonneau cover, is arguably one of the best investments you can make, there are also a number of other great accessories that will help you get more from your truck and enhance your experience.

Tonneau Cover Style

The first thing to be aware of when selecting a tonneau cover for your truck and accessories to go with it is how the bed cover is mounted to the bed. There are a variety of covers that have mounting hardware that attaches the cover to the truck bed rail, but then the frame or cover itself completely covers the bed rail cap, immediately reducing the number of accessories that your truck bed cover will be compatible with. While the Peragon cover doesn’t work with every accessory, it does have some unique elements that allow for a wide variety of compatibility.

Ladder Racks

Some of the most popular ladder racks available today are compatible with the Peragon retractable aluminum bed cover. The rails of the Peragon bed cover and corresponding brackets require uninterrupted contact with the top, inside edge of the bed side rails, the entire inside lip all around, and the entire top of the front bed rail, so keep this in mind when selecting a ladder rack. Ladder racks that mount to the inside edge via a clamp will not work with our cover. We recommend looking for racks that mount to the top side of your truck either by bolting or using the stake pockets. 

ModelCompatibleNotes
Thule Trac Rac SliderYesPurchase just the base rail and add accessories to it.
AdaracYesMounts to stake pocket holes
Apex HD AluminumNoClamp
Yakima Overhaul HDNoClamp
TracRac Trac OneNoClamp
VanTech P3000On some modelsCompatible with Honda Ridgeline (2017–current)
Adarac Aluminum SeriesYesMounts to stake pocket holes

Keep the following in mind as you consider ladder rack options and complete your installation:

  • Install the Peragon cover first to ensure it is aligned and operating correctly.
  • Peragon seals may need to be trimmed back away from the stake pockets.
  • You may have to use a shimming material in order to raise the rack slightly to clear the Peragon rail. It is still essential that the Peragon rails are level for smooth operation (see installation videos).

Bed Rails

Since bed rails generally mount to the stake hole pockets located on top of the bed rail sides, they typically do not interfere with installation and operation of the Peragon bed cover. You’ll find that bed covers that sit on the bed rail sides (non low-profile truck bed covers) cover up the stake hole pockets and will prevent you from using a variety of different tonneau covers. Bed rails are handy for a variety of things including securing cargo in the bed, as a handrail for accessing the cargo in your bed and enhancing the visual appeal of your truck.

Some installations require trimming of seal or slipping bed rail base under Peragon seal.

While not all bed rails are compatible with the Peragon cover, there are several compatible options.

ModelCompatibleNotes
Putco PopupYes
Putco LockerYesSome trimming may be required
Putco BossOn some modelsSome trimming may be required

Bike & Cargo Racks

With such a massive variety of applications and needs, aftermarket products in this space are as seemingly infinite as bike components and tonneau covers. The long and short of it is that systems that rely on stake hole pockets or top-of-bed-rail (screw down) installation should be compatible. Hitch-mounted bike racks are oftentimes a great solution as well with our tonneau cover since the Peragon cover operates independently of the tailgate, allowing operation with hitch-mounted bicycles in place. There’s a wide array of truck bed rail mounted T-slots, tie-downs and tracks that you can deploy with different accessories to customize for your own needs.

Fifth Wheel

Peragon retractable tonneau covers are popular among fifth wheel travel trailer owners because of its unique open-into-the-bed design that preserves rear visibility while driving and allows you to keep the cover in place. The cover works with many different fifth wheel hitches and the following will help you determine if your fifth wheel setup will be compatible. Due to the significant variation of hitch designs and truck models, we don’t publish recommendations, but you can always contact our Sales & Support team for additional information.

Hitch Clearance

The top of the fifth wheel hitch much be at least one inch below the top of your truck bed rail. The most forward part of your hitch must be at least 20 inches or more from the inside wall at the cab

King Pin Box and Rail Clearance

Peragon rails extend into the bed roughly 3 inches on each side. Depending on your setup this can affect your turn radius. King pin box may come into contact with rails if making a hard turn. Peragon rails protrude about 1 inch above your truck bed rail. You will want to check to make sure you have adequate room between the top of the Peragon rail and bottom of fifth wheel cap. It is recommended to have a minimum of 5 inches of clearance.

Headache Racks

Headache racks are one of the most popular truck bed accessories out there, and for good reason–they protect your rear window from debris and cargo that you’re hauling, but can also offer storage and other features like accessory lighting. The Peragon cover works with rail mounted headache racks that don’t mount on the inside lip of the bed rail. In some cases, an additional adapter can raise your headache rack and allow for tonneau cover clearance and expanded compatibility.

ModelCompatibleNotes
GMC Sierra OEM RackYesNone
Aries Headache RackYesNone
Magnum Headache RackYesNone
Back Rack YesRequires tonneau cover adaptor

Bed Liners

Likely the most common aftermarket upgrade of a pickup truck, bed liners are nearly ubiquitous. There are many different styles, most of which are compatible with the Peragon cover. Spray-in liners are fully compatible, even sprayed over-the-rail. The BedRug is fully compatible. Under-the-rail plastic drop-in liners will work fine, with some requiring minor modification. If the plastic liner wraps over the front of the bed or over the tailgate, that’s fine too. Over-the-rail plastic liners that wrap over the sides of the truck bed may not be compatible or may require extensive modification.

Brand / TypeCompatibleNotes
PendalinerYesUnder the rail liner
Husky Liners / Bed MatsYesUnder the rail liner
Dual LinerYesUnder the rail liner
Bed RugYesUnder the rail liner
Line-X or Spray-in LinersYesSpray-on liners are always compatible
Ram Bed LinerYesUnder the rail liner
Ford Bed LinerYesUnder the rail liner
Chevrolet / GMC LinerYesUnder the rail liner
Rugged LinerYesUnder the rail liner
Gator Rubber Truck MatYesOnly lines the floor
WeatherTech Bed MatYesOnly lines the floor
DeeZee Bed MatYesOnly lines the floor
Rugged Over-the-Rail LinerNoDoes not allow access to underside of truck rail for mounting purposes

Cargo Management Systems

Cargo management systems (also known as utility track systems) are becoming more popular in truck beds straight from the factory, though most are still installed as aftermarket accessories. These systems allow you to plug in a variety of different accessories for different functionality from cargo cleats to bed organizers and trays. In some cases, these systems interfere with the Peragon tonneau cover so we’ve provided the below guide to aide you in understanding compatibility.

ModelCompatibleNotes
Ram Utility Rail SystemYesCompatible with 2019 and newer Mopar rail system. May not be compatible with all accessories
Nissan Titan Utili-Track SystemYesSpecial washer included for Peragon bracket mounting. May not be compatible with all accessories
Nissan Frontier Utili-Track SystemYesBolt-on installation only. Use of Peragon Quick-Clamps require removal of Utili-Track System. May not be compatible with all accessories
Ford Cargo Management SystemNoRails interfere with mounting brackets and clamps
Chevrolet Cargo Management SystemYesFront rail needs to be removed on 5’8″ model
GMC Cargo Management SystemYesFront rail needs to be removed on 5’8″ model
Toyota TundraNoRequires removal of Deck Rail system for 2021 and older
Toyota TacomaYesCover installs into Toyota Deck Rail System

Roll Bars

Many roll bars mount to the inside bed rail lip and can interfere with the Peragon rails, however, customers have had success installing some models of roll bars including the Ram factory roll bars. In this case, our Quick Clamps have enough width adjustment to open and clamp around the Ram bar mounting platform.
